Regular exercise enhances neuroplasticity and growth factor expression (e.g., BDNF), which improves cognitive function, mood, and protects against stress-related brain changes.

Exercise regularly to boost brain-derived neurotrophic factor (BDNF) and improve brain health. This can enhance memory, mood, and protect against age-related cognitive decline.
